Output ec5d05a4a24614616498739525ba9a82c2c4214567a3e654a766b3f64d0858a6:0

value
6736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d2232518b6cb0129a35431d63acc8fe007a3375 OP_EQUAL
address
3LPfQtRVkvLYw7K75TVHt2EhGAYhzkYdvu
transaction
ec5d05a4a24614616498739525ba9a82c2c4214567a3e654a766b3f64d0858a6
confirmations
267973
spent
true